>People are learning that inflation is the enemy of bonds.
You have to specify which type bonds you are referring too. There are bonds with duration as short as a few months to decades with everything in between. Short term bonds can be, but mostly beyond that you're factually inaccurate.
>Keep your durations short if the purpose is to dampen volatility.
This is a nothing statement. You can keep your money under your mattress and have no volatility.
>Intermediate to long bonds can have bad returns at bad times (when equities are in a downturn).
>For an extremely long time interest rates trended downwards mostly (early 1980s until covid lows).
VBMFX, a mutual fund equivalent to BND, which is one of the most popular bond ETFs for US investors has an average annual return of over 5% since 1986
